CDN.MN is an agent-ready global image CDN that compresses, converts, resizes, caches, and delivers images from your existing origin—without requiring a site migration.
Developers can integrate it manually, while AI coding agents can discover and operate the service through the published agent skill at https://app.cdn.mn/SKILL.md, the MCP server, OpenAPI 3.1, the authentication guide at https://app.cdn.mn/auth.md, llms.txt, CLI, and SDK. Agents can analyze a public website, estimate image savings, create a workspace and project, verify a domain, configure delivery, rewrite image URLs, run tests, purge cache, and verify results.
Autonomous setup is supported through provisioned workspaces with scoped tokens. Sensitive actions use explicit scopes, dry runs, idempotency keys, rollback information, and optional per-action approval cards; adding funds always requires human approval. The platform keeps the existing origin as a fallback and gives developers and agents a documented path from discovery to verified installation.
